In this video, we're going to go over invoice settings.
As long as you have admin access you can go to settings, invoice settings, and bring up your invoice settings page.
On this page, you can set the next invoice number and you can also decide whether you want to create a new invoice when a quote is approved. This is very convenient because if you send someone a quote let's say of 300 dollars worth of work when they approve it, this will then create a corresponding invoice for 300 dollars.
You choose your mail template and this will automatically be the mail template that is sent with a link to the invoice that you create. You can create email templates here in marketing, email templates and then they show up in the drop-down and you can choose the one that you want.
Keep in mind these settings are for all invoices that are created in the system. So that'll be the default for everyone.
You can set up payment terms here we have "due upon receipt" and some other options. I could delete these and I can also add more options if I want.
I also have the option of connecting to QuickBooks. You don't have to do that but you can and it makes things very convenient and if I do that I also have the option of sending my invoices via QuickBooks. Now if I do that it'll send them that way instead of using this email template and I will need to track them differently.
